Let’s back up just a bit. Was that absolutely positively up to operating temp before you tried to rev it up? I ask because mine, along with others I know, is very cold natured. I let it warm up gently then ride it around gently to be sure it is thoroughly warm. If I don’t it breaks up like you described. When thoroughly warm it is , pardon the pun, “ready to race!”

Point being, never try to jet a bike that isn’t thoroughly up to operating temp.
